About 2-[[4-(2-cyclopropylpyrimidin-4-yl)-1,4-diazepan-1-yl]methyl]-4,5-dimethyl-1,3-oxazole
2-[[4-(2-cyclopropylpyrimidin-4-yl)-1,4-diazepan-1-yl]methyl]-4,5-dimethyl-1,3-oxazole (PubChem CID 139000453) has the molecular formula C18H25N5O
and a molecular weight of 327.43 g/mol. Its IUPAC name is 2-[[4-(2-cyclopropylpyrimidin-4-yl)-1,4-diazepan-1-yl]methyl]-4,5-dimethyl-1,3-oxazole.

What is the SMILES notation for 2-[[4-(2-cyclopropylpyrimidin-4-yl)-1,4-diazepan-1-yl]methyl]-4,5-dimethyl-1,3-oxazole?
The canonical SMILES for 2-[[4-(2-cyclopropylpyrimidin-4-yl)-1,4-diazepan-1-yl]methyl]-4,5-dimethyl-1,3-oxazole is Cc1nc(CN2CCCN(c3ccnc(C4CC4)n3)CC2)oc1C.
What is the InChIKey of 2-[[4-(2-cyclopropylpyrimidin-4-yl)-1,4-diazepan-1-yl]methyl]-4,5-dimethyl-1,3-oxazole?
The InChIKey is INDQLAJFMFDKRS-UHFFFAOYSA-N. The full InChI is InChI=1S/C18H25N5O/c1-13-14(2)24-17(20-13)12-22-8-3-9-23(11-10-22)16-6-7-19-18(21-16)15-4-5-15/h6-7,15H,3-5,8-12H2,1-2H3.
What are the key properties of 2-[[4-(2-cyclopropylpyrimidin-4-yl)-1,4-diazepan-1-yl]methyl]-4,5-dimethyl-1,3-oxazole?
2-[[4-(2-cyclopropylpyrimidin-4-yl)-1,4-diazepan-1-yl]methyl]-4,5-dimethyl-1,3-oxazole has a molecular weight of 327.43 g/mol, XLogP of 2.67, 4 rotatable bonds, 0 hydrogen bond donors, and 6 hydrogen bond acceptors.
